Output 3ec861a64021c503123c83f553bb80d22d4c3949a91fc55f48d9abcd971603a1:0

value
387713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c319feeb3650d43ccb77d1be10654ae37e305cd8 OP_EQUAL
address
3KUcqAkTBPdsC4f1qe9qGtG5Ne955pYkyA
transaction
3ec861a64021c503123c83f553bb80d22d4c3949a91fc55f48d9abcd971603a1
spent
true